Abstract: Removable liquid heat exchanging element (100) for use in a device for temperature control treatment (400) comprising a support structure (300), and a liquid transporter (200) supported by the support structure (300). The removable liquid heat exchanging element (100) is configured to be positioned in a slot (402) in the device for temperature control treatment (400). The liquid transporter (200) comprises an inlet (201) and an outlet (206) and a lumen for liquid transportation. The lumen is at least partially enclosed by a heat exchanging portion (205) of a flexible wall configured to engage a heat exchanging surface (401a, 401b) of the device for temperature control treatment (400). The support structure (300) is configured to engage and partially enclose a portion of the liquid transporter (200) such that an occlusion (203) is formed between the inlet (201) and the heat exchanging portion (205) of the lumen for liquid transportation.

Abstract: A device for indirect temperature regulation of the brain of a human via a nasal cavity thereof, the device comprising: a membrane having a membrane surface area, a length, a center point with respect to the length, a width, and a center point with respect to the width, said membrane adapted to be arranged in contact with a surface of the nasal cavity, said membrane defining a closed volume and having the shape of the nasal cavity such that when in use, it expands and conforms to the nasal cavity, a first catheter, a second catheter, and means for circulating said fluid into said volume via said first catheter and out of said volume via said second catheter.
